It has a thick and strong body, probably due to the sake being made from the traditional sake yeast. I don't know if this is an appropriate description, but it is very guttural. I think it is not suitable as an aperitif, but more for a mid-meal drink.
Pairing with food
Fried oysters
Squid sashimi
Okara stew
Yakitori
